Abdollahzadeh-Badelbou1 P, Ghorbanzadeh Rabati1 M, Alipour-Banaei2 H. Optical de-multiplexer with wavelength selectivity mechanism only by changing the waveguide width. ICOP & ICPET _ INPC _ ICOFS 2014; 20 :469-472

In this paper A dual wavelength division de-multiplexing mechanism based on photonic crystal is demonstrated by using cascaded photonic crystal waveguides with the same lattice constant, Radius of holes and also unequal waveguide widths .the size of structure and a better low cross-talk ratio and over 96% output efficiency promises its applications in optical integrated circuits and wavelength division multiplexing(WDM)communication devices.
